I've been having trouble running 'make rpm-package'.
Using the version of krb5.h it finds by default can't determine which
version (Heimdal or MIT) it is.

So I tried:
    configure --with-krb5=/usr
It identified the version as MIT this time, but when I tried to make the rpm
package it again forgot about this choice.

Similarly doing:
   configure --with-krb5=no
turns off kerberos altogether for the wireshark build, but this setting
isn't used during 'make rpm-package'.


How do I build the rpm without kerberos support?
